The Bob's Enduring Appeal

Let's face it, some hairstyles come and go like a bad trend, but the bob? It's like the little black dress of haircuts – always in style. Seriously, this isn't some new fad. We're talking about a cut that's been rocking the hair scene for over a century. It first popped up in the roaring twenties, when women decided to ditch the long locks and embrace some freedom. The bob was a statement, a symbol of independence, and honestly, it still carries that cool vibe today.

It's not just about history though. The bob's staying power comes from its incredible adaptability. You can have a sleek, chin-length bob for a sophisticated look, or a textured, layered bob that screams effortless chic. There are so many different ways to rock this cut, making it fit just about anyone.

Versatility is Key

The beauty of a bob is that it isn't a one-size-fits-all kind of deal. It's a chameleon! You can tweak it to suit any face shape, hair texture, and personal style. Got fine hair? A blunt bob can make it look thicker. Got thick, wavy hair? A layered bob can take some weight off and give you a gorgeous shape. It's all about working with what you've got.

And the styling options? Endless. You can go for a super sleek, polished look, or a messy, tousled vibe. You can add curls, waves, or keep it straight. The bob is like a blank canvas, ready for you to play around with. That's why, no matter the trend, the bob always manages to stay relevant. It's not about being trendy, it's about being timeless.

The Search Begins: What to Look For

so you're ready to commit to the bob, that's fantastic! But, not all salons are created equal, and finding the right one can feel like a real treasure hunt. The goal here is to find a stylist who doesn’t just know how to cut hair, but who *understands* the bob. You need someone who can look at your hair, your face shape, and your style, and craft a bob that’s just perfect for you. Start by looking for salons that have a strong online presence. Check out their websites and social media pages. Do they showcase a variety of bob styles? Do you see examples of cuts that you like? This is a great way to get a feel for their expertise.

Also, don't be shy about reading reviews. See what other people are saying about their experiences. Do clients rave about the stylists’ skills when it comes to bobs? Are they happy with the service and the overall vibe of the salon? Look for patterns in the reviews. If a salon has a ton of great reviews mentioning their bob expertise, that's a pretty good sign. It is important to remember that everyone’s experience is different, but the reviews can give you a good idea of what to expect.

Digging Deeper: Questions to Ask

Once you’ve narrowed down some options, it’s time to do a bit of detective work. Don't hesitate to call the salon or even pop in for a quick chat. Ask if they have stylists who specialize in bob haircuts. Some stylists are just naturally better at certain cuts, and you want someone who's confident and experienced with the bob. Ask about their consultation process. A good stylist will want to understand your hair goals, your lifestyle, and your personal style. They should be willing to give you advice on what kind of bob will work best for you.

Also, ask about the products they use. Are they using high-quality products that are suitable for your hair type? A good salon will invest in products that will help you keep your bob looking great at home. Finally, don’t forget to ask about pricing. Bob haircuts can vary in cost, so it's important to find a salon that fits your budget. It's better to know all the details upfront to avoid any surprises. The Cutting Process: Precision and Skill

Once you’re both on the same page, it’s time for the actual haircut. This is where the stylist's expertise really shines. A bob isn't just a simple chop; it requires precision and an understanding of angles and lines. They'll start by sectioning your hair, and then carefully cutting each section to create the desired shape. They might use a variety of techniques, like point cutting or razor cutting, depending on the look you’re going for. It’s fascinating to watch a skilled stylist at work. They make it look easy, but there’s a lot of technique and experience behind it.

Don’t be afraid to speak up if you have any concerns during the cutting process. If you feel like the length is too short, or you want to make any adjustments, let them know. A good stylist will be receptive to your feedback and make sure you’re happy with the progress. After the cut is complete, they'll probably style it to show you the final result. This is your chance to see your new bob in all its glory, and they'll give you tips and tricks on how to style it at home. It’s really exciting to see your vision come to life.

The Right Products: Your Bob's Best Friends

so you've got this amazing bob, and you're feeling great. But, to keep it looking sharp, you need to arm yourself with the right products. Think of them as your bob's best friends, always there to help it look its best. First up, shampoo and conditioner. It's important to choose products that are suitable for your hair type. If you have fine hair, go for volumizing formulas. If your hair is thick or dry, opt for hydrating options. It's all about finding what works best for you.

Next, consider styling products. A good texturizing spray can add some oomph to your bob, giving it that effortless, tousled look. If you prefer a sleek style, a smoothing serum or a light hair oil can help tame frizz and keep your hair looking polished. And don't forget heat protectant spray, especially if you use hot tools regularly. This will help prevent heat damage and keep your bob looking healthy and shiny. The right products can make all the difference in maintaining your bob's shape and style.

Styling Techniques: Keeping It Fresh

Now, let's talk styling. Mastering a few simple techniques can help you keep your bob looking fresh every day. If you want to add some volume, try flipping your hair upside down while blow-drying. Use a round brush to lift the roots and create some lift. For a sleek look, use a flat iron to smooth out any kinks and add shine. You can also use a curling wand to create soft waves or curls, giving your bob a completely different vibe. It’s all about experimenting and finding what you like.

Don't be afraid to try different partings as well. A side part can add a touch of sophistication, while a middle part can give your bob a more modern feel. And remember, a little dry shampoo can be a lifesaver between washes. It can absorb excess oil and add some volume, keeping your bob looking fresh and clean. The key is to have fun with your style and find what works best for you. The bob is a versatile cut, so don’t be afraid to play around with it.

Regular Trims: The Secret to a Perfect Bob

here's a pro tip: regular trims are essential for maintaining the shape and style of your bob. A bob can lose its shape quickly as it grows out, so it's important to get it trimmed every 6-8 weeks, depending on your hair growth and the specific style you have. This will keep your bob looking sharp and prevent it from getting too long or shapeless.

Think of it like this: regular trims are like giving your bob a little tune-up. They help maintain its clean lines, prevent split ends, and keep it looking its best.
